Transaction 6f96c242997ecb16f5d957bbb62d334799df3a3fa3c5c23dac92ee052d383887
1 Input
1 Output
-
6f96c242997ecb16f5d957bbb62d334799df3a3fa3c5c23dac92ee052d383887:0
- value
- 627768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 024b945476d0c3b859fa25504c86461bb96e32f1 OP_EQUAL
- address
- 31u9pH2aoB7kppmJyDin4EUtcRygmz9dw5